Crawl Space Solutions
In our area, there are many homes that were built with crawl spaces and not basements. As long as there have been crawl spaces, these were created with open vents which was intended to increase fresh air flow into the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, the opposite is usually what happens. Having open vents allows water to get in during rain and snow storms and the vents hinder airflow which causes the humidity levels to stay high which will eventually foster the growth of mildew. Up to 50% of the air in your home can come up through the crawl space so having the space closed off from the outside and keeping the humidity levels low can improve the overall air quality in your home.
JB Design has been working with crawl spaces since 1995 and we know the proper way to close them off and control high humidity. We do this using a process called encapsulation which is the installation of a thick liner or vapor barrier, sometimes accompanied by insulation products, which are heavy duty plastic and vinyl sheets as well as covers to close off existing vents and a sturdy door that can seal the area totally and prevent any excess moisture from entering. Encapsulation will also prevent pests and animals from settling in the crawl space which will help ke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Structural Foundation Repair
The homes foundation is quite possibly one of the most important areas of the home. It not only holds the building itself but it also is the basement walls. If you have any foundation problems, usually, they will show themselves as stair stepping cracks in your outside brickwork, cracks that run along the foundation or across basement walls. Sometimes, you will see that your doors and windows will stick when you open or close them or there may be c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these issues seem critical when you notice them, they are all indicative of a sinking or settling foundation which should be looked at by a professional for particular problems to determine what type of a repair needs to be installed.

If you have a sinking foundation, we can implement a system of foundation piers to correct the problem. We will install either push piers or helical piers, depending on where and how bad the sinking is. Both are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
